Kimberlé Williams Crenshaw is a Professor of Law who focuses on Critical Race Theory and is the developer of the theory of Intersectionality and thus, intersectional feminism. Kimberlé Williams Crenshaw’s advocacy, studies, career and accomplishments are myriad and we are so lucky to hear her voice.
She is a leading voice in calling for a gender-inclusive approach to racial justice interventions, having spearheaded the Why We Can’t Wait Campaign and co-authored Black Girls Matter: Pushed Out, Overpoliced and Underprotected, and Say Her Name: Resisting Police Brutality Against Black Women.
